The ill-conceived and illegal program of "robodebt" that caused the deaths of numerous people who were falsely charged with accepting too much Australian social security aid.

Among those attending the inquiry was Kath Madgwick, the mother of 22-year-old Jarrad, who died by suicide in 2019, hours after learning he owed a $2,000 Centrelink debt.

"I want to see some accountability, to see that nothing like this happens again, that there's some safeguards in there for people with mental health," Ms Madgwick said.

She said she was "appalled" to learn the department had been warned about potential legal issues in 2014, before the scheme came into effect.

We Have Added a Mastondon Server--The Internet Archive

The Internet Archive has recently set up its own Mastodon server– a federated/decentralized open source social media package– that has garnered lots of attention lately.

We use it in ways that we use twitter now (we are not leaving twitter):
• @internetarchive@mastodon.archive.org for events, announcements, and fun things
• Staff accounts (e.g. my account @brewsterkahle@mastodon.archive.org) for, well, whatever.

Why? We need a game with many winners, not just a few powerful players.

An electrifying launch to the Moon ⚡ Within the 1st minute after its launch at 11:22 am #OTD in 1969, Apollo 12 was hit by lightning twice, knocking out many of the craft's electrical systems. There's a bit of a storm happening around the criteria for joining fediscience.org - the Mastodon instance for scientists, on which I'm hosted.

It's been noted that the requirement to be a publishing scientist (who has published in the past 5 years) will exclude many junior scientists, retired sciences, and those who have maybe switched to teaching.

I agree with these concerns and wonder if the criteria can be changed to be more inclusive?
